Brian May Receives Overwhelming Support After Heartbreaking Death Announcement

Sir Brian May recently expressed heartfelt sentiments following the passing of his long-time friend, Phil Webb. The iconic guitarist, aged 78, took to social media to mark the two-year anniversary since Webb’s unexpected death due to a heart attack.
Tribute to Phil Webb
Brian May shared a poignant message, reflecting on the profound impact Webb had on his life. He described that day as “the saddest day of Brian’s life.” May remembered Webb as not only a dedicated driver for over three decades but also a close family friend.
Legacy of Kindness
In his tribute, Brian highlighted Webb’s extraordinary character. He stated, “He was the kindest man I ever met, to every man, woman, and child, regardless of their background.” The late Phil Webb was also an ardent animal advocate, which May noted contributed to his greatness.

Initial Announcement of Loss
The connection between May and Webb was evident in Brian’s earlier announcement made two years ago. At that time, he expressed his deep sorrow over losing someone he regarded as family.
“This is one of the saddest days of my life,” May said in his initial statement. He described Webb as “the kindest and most decent man” he had ever known, expressing a sense of devastation over the loss.
